PT TOMORROW: AL East—Will Machado be a 2H monster?

Baltimore Orioles

Want to take a shot at a player you may still be able to buy relatively low on, who might be able to carry you in the second half? Manny Machado (3B, BAL) has just completed his third straight week of triple-digit BPV, though one of those weeks consisted of only 9 AB, due to his outburst of immaturity earlier in the season.
